The ideal candidate has deep experience in industrial robotics or vehicle systems, understands safety certification expectations, and can bridge product intent with disciplined engineering execution., * Bachelor's or Master's degree in Systems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Robotics, or related field. * 8+ years of experience in systems engineering for complex electro-mechanical systems (robotics, vehicles, industrial automation, autonomy). * Strong experience translating product-level requirements into detailed engineering specifications and verification plans. * Solid understanding of industrial safety standards, particularly ANSI B56 and related AMR / industrial vehicle safety frameworks. * Hands-on familiarity with low-level sensors and feedback systems, including: + Encoders (incremental, absolute) + Angle and position sensors + Temperature sensors + Current and voltage sensing * Working knowledge of motor systems and actuation, including: + Motor commutation concepts (e.g., BLDC, PMSM) + Feedback and control considerations + Fault detection and protection * Experience defining interfaces between sensors, embedded controllers, power electronics, and higher-level compute. * Strong technical communication skills with the ability to clearly document and review complex system behavior. * Comfortable working on-site 5 days per week in Mountain View, CA, * Experience with autonomous mobile robots, industrial vehicles, or material handling equipment. * Prior involvement in safety certification, audits, or compliance testing for industrial or robotic systems. * Familiarity with system integration, bring-up, and hardware validation testing. * Experience working in fast-paced product development environments with cross-functional teams. ## Description Cyngn is seeking a Senior / Staff Systems Engineer to lead system definition and architecture for autonomous vehicle and robotics platforms. This role is a senior, hands-on systems position responsible for converting high-level product requirements (L0/L1 user stories and product intent) into detailed, testable engineering specifications, architectures, and verification plans using a structured V-model systems engineering approach., * Translate L0/L1 product requirements and user stories into complete, unambiguous, and testable system and subsystem specifications (L2+). * Define system architectures and interfaces for autonomous vehicle and robotics platforms, including: + Sensors (perception and low-level feedback) + Compute and embedded controllers + Power distribution and protection + Actuation and drive systems * Own requirements decomposition, allocation, and traceability across mechanical, electrical, firmware, and software domains. * Develop system-level verification and validation plans, including test strategies, acceptance criteria, and pass/fail definitions aligned with the systems engineering V-model. * Lead technical trade studies, risk assessments, and architectural decisions with a focus on safety, reliability, and manufacturability. * Act as the systems engineering point of contact for industrial safety certification, ensuring system requirements and test plans support compliance. * Collaborate with product management, safety engineering, hardware, firmware, software, and test teams to ensure aligned execution. * Drive cross-functional design reviews, requirements reviews, and system readiness milestones. * Support integration, debugging, and validation of vehicle and robotic systems during development and deployment phases., * Incorporate industrial safety requirements into system architecture, requirements, and test planning. * Support compliance efforts related to ANSI B56 standards for industrial trucks and autonomous mobile robots (AMRs). * Work closely with safety and compliance teams to define safety functions, fault responses, and operational limits. * Ensure system behaviors are well-defined for normal operation, degraded modes, and fault conditions. * Contribute to safety-related documentation, including requirements, test evidence, and certification support artifacts. ## Related Videos - [Robots are coming into the wild!
